Every month we ask ChatGPT, Claude, Gemini, and Perplexity a frozen panel of 50 real buyer questions about hotel & travel booking, each phrased three ways and repeated three times. We detect which brands each answer mentions and explicitly recommends, then score every brand 0–100 with statistical confidence intervals. Nothing on this page is sponsored, and paying never affects a score.
